-
شماره ركورد
23939
-
پديد آورنده
محمدرضا صابري كيا
-
عنوان
ارائه يك روش مكاشفه اي جديد براي زمانبندي وظيفه هاي بي درنگ در سيستم هاي چند پردازنده اي با در نظر گرفتن توامان قابليت اطمينان و مصرف انرژي
-
مقطع تحصيلي
كارشناسي ارشد
-
رشته تحصيلي
مهندسي كامپيوتر
-
سال تحصيل
1397
-
تاريخ دفاع
1400/2/17
-
استاد راهنما
دكتر حاكم بيت الهي
-
دانشكده
مهندسي كامپيوتر
-
چكيده
ردپاي سيستم هاي بي درنگ در زمينه هاي مختلفي از علوم كامپيوتر از جمله، سيستم هاي دفاعي و فضايي، سيستم هاي چندرسانه اي در شبكه، دستگاه هاي الكترونيك تعبيه شده و غيره ديده مي شود. در يك سيستم بي درنگ، صحت رفتار سيستم نه تنها به نتايج منطقي محاسبات، بلكه به لحظه توليد اين نتايج نيز بستگي دارد. ادغام قطعات بيشتر در يك تراشه براي اين اهداف منجر به افزايش شديد مصرف توان در مدارهاي متجمع مي شود كه اين به نوبه خود يك محدوديت عمده در عملكرد سيستم هاي بي درنگ به ويژه براي دستگاه هاي كه باتري دارند مي باشد. كوچك شدن فناوري نيمه هادي به رشد چشم گير در ميزان خطاهاي نرم منجر شده است. در راستاي افزايش قابليت اطمينان و كاهش توان روش هاي زمانبندي وظايف موجود، در اين پايان نامه يك روش زمانبندي كم توان توام با قابليت اطمينان بالا براي وظايف سخت دوره اي در سيستم هاي بي درنگ پيشنهاد شده است. در اين روش محدوده ي مناسب سرعت انتخاب و سرعت هر پردازنده محاسبه مي شود. سپس با استفاده از الگوريتم هاي زمانبندي مناسب و نگاشت زوج و فرد وظايف به پردازنده ها، ميزان همپوشاني اجرا وظايف و توان كاهش مي يابد. استفاده از تعداد پشتيبان هاي آماده به كار زياد و اجراي آن ها با سرعت متوسط زياد باعث افزايش چمشگير قابليت اطمينان مي شود. بين قابليت اطمينان و توان رقابت وجود دارد ما در روش خود با تنظيم سرعت، تعداد پشتيبان ها و نحوه اجرا بين آن ها تعادل ايجاد كرديم. روش پيشنهادي در سيستم هاي باتعداد هسته هاي زياد، بسيار مناسب است به طوري كه مصرف توان را به طور متوسط 11% تا 42% نسبت به روش هاي پيشين كاهش مي دهد وهمچنين قابليت اطمينان را تا حدزيادي بالا مي برد.
-
تاريخ ورود اطلاعات
1400/04/05
-
عنوان به انگليسي
A New Heuristic Method Energy-Efficient Reliability-Oriented Task Scheduling in Real-Time Multiprocessor Systems
-
تاريخ بهره برداري
5/7/2022 12:00:00 AM
-
دانشجوي وارد كننده اطلاعات
محمدرضا صابري كيا
-
چكيده به لاتين
Real-time systems can be traced to a variety of computer science disciplines, including defense and space systems, networked multimedia systems, embedded electronics. In a real-time system, the accuracy of the system behavior depends not only on the logical results of the calculations, but also on the moment of production of these results. Integrating more components into one chip for these purposes leads to increase in power consumption in integrated circuits, which in turn is a major constraint on the performance of real-time systems, especially for battery-powered devices. The scale down Semiconductor technology has led to increase in soft fault rates. A transient failure in a real-time system may lead to a decline in quality by repairing or replacing it, but in a real-time system that is responding to and controlling events. In this study, we intend to examine these challenges and ultimately achieve an optimal state of energy consumption and reliability. These two goals are in conflict with time constraints; Therefore, there is competition between these goals. As a result, in this study, we present a scheduling method that can adapt to the limitations of real-time systems and have optimal energy consumption and reliability; This is done by minimizing the overlap of tasks, adjusting the speed of processors and the number of backups of each task. The proposed scheme reduces power consumption by an average of 11% to 42% compared to previous methods and also greatly increases reliability.
-
كليدواژه هاي فارسي
بهينه سازي انرژي , تحمل پذيري خطا , سيستم هاي چند پردازنده اي , سيستم هاي بي درنگ , زمانبندي
-
كليدواژه هاي لاتين
Energy Efficiency , Fault Tolerance , Multiprocessor Systems , Realtime Systems , Scheduling
-
لينک به اين مدرک :